shotbru.co.za is South Africa's most popular user generated surf gallery. Click the "ME" tab to join (or sign in if you're already a member) and upload your own photos, or click the PHOTOS or VIDEOS tabs to see a selection of other people's work. Every six weeks the best images from shotbru.co.za go onto the Zigzag home page and into the magazine.
